Cisco NX-OS Software CLI Bypass to Internal Service Vulnerability
Understanding CVE-2019-1726
This CVE involves a security weakness in the Command Line Interface (CLI) of Cisco NX-OS Software, potentially allowing a local attacker with authentication to access internal services on the affected device.
What is CVE-2019-1726?
The vulnerability arises from inadequate validation of arguments passed to a specific CLI command, enabling an attacker to input malicious commands and bypass intended restrictions to gain unauthorized access to internal services.

Vulnerability Description
The vulnerability allows a local attacker to access internal services on the affected device by exploiting the lack of proper validation of CLI command arguments.
Affected Systems and Versions
Exploitation Mechanism
To exploit this weakness, an attacker must input malicious commands as arguments to the affected command, requiring valid device credentials.
